    Senior Manager - Warehousing

    Key Responsibilities

    • Product Assembly, printing, and packaging: Oversee product assembly, printing and packaging. This includes the production of standard and complete SKU for storage, as well as custom orders, custom printing, and de-bundling. Oversee product labelling, including per-piece and for bundles / SKU.
    • Goods dispatch & order fulfilment: Plan manpower to fulfil picking lists for dispatch within agreed timelines. Coordinate with Logistics to allow them to arrange timely dispatch.
    • Receive goods from production: Collect goods from Clients production facility and receive into the warehouse / store. Ensure stock quantities match and quality meets expectations.
    • Storage, security and stock control: General warehouse management, including space allocation, location optimisation, and housekeeping. Optimise storage locations and space allocation. Ensure stock is secure and eliminate pilferage. Stock counts, audits, and checks.
    • Goods receipts: Oversee the receipt of goods returned from customers, including issuing of GRNs. Ensure tracking and control of stock into / out of production, including waste and reground material.
    • Stock planning: Together with production and sales, plan target stock levels for all SKU. Approving special order requirements (e.g. single colour, or exceptional customer requests).
    • Manpower management: Oversee manpower allocation for packing, printing, stores, and dispatch. Performance management, staff development, recruitment and capability building. Capturing staff feedback and planning improvements

    Skills & Experience

    • Degree in Supply chain Management or a related field.
    • At least Six (6) years experience in a fast-paced warehouse lead role
    • Strong knowledge of warehouse management, including best practices.
    • Previous experience managing a complex finished-goods warehouse function, with hundreds of SKUs.
    • People leadership experience, spanning multiple organisational layers.
    • Analytical capability, including the ability to assess information, set priorities and execute on them.
    • Demonstrated capacity to work independently, and execute change.
    • Knowledge of process improvement methodologies, such as Lean / Six Sigma.
    • Experience working with a performance management structure and delegating responsibilities to staff.
    • Experience in a company with production or assembly on site, rather than receiving only finished goods.
    • Experience working in or managing basic goods production / assembly processes.
    • Experience with continuous improvement methodologies preferred, but not essential.
